ポリグロット永続化(Polyglot Persistence)とは、システム開発において1種類のデータベースに依存せず、データの特性や用途に応じて複数のデータベースを使い分ける設計手法です。
例えば、取引データにはリレーショナルDB、ログ分析にはNoSQL、グラフ構造データにはGraphDBといった具合です。これにより、処理性能や拡張性を最大化し、開発の柔軟性を高めることができます。
DXが進む中で、データ形式や活用シーンが多様化する現代のアプリケーション開発では、単一のデータストアでは限界があります。ポリグロット永続化は、システムを「最適な道具で構築する」発想であり、クラウドネイティブ時代のデータ基盤設計に欠かせない考え方です。






















